51 High Silver Flux Coated Brazing Rod 1/16"
(Pack of
15)
Providing maximum capillary action and the lowest melting temperatures, these high silver products waste less brazing alloy. They have the ability to join many different metals tool steel, stainless steel, alloy steel, copper and brass alloys and many others.
Superior Advantages
Thin flow provides excellent capillary action
Excellent electrical conductivity
Low melt temperatures
High-strength, cadmium-free
Flux Coating Color: WhiteTensile Strength: Up to 73,000 PSIElongation: Up to 24%Melting Temperature: 1,225°F to 1,370°F (663°C to 743°C)Recommended Flux: 950 (if needed)
Typical Applications
Electrical components
Carbide tipping
Copper coils and tubing
Food, beverage and kitchen equipment (cadmium-free products)
Usage ProcedureMaterials should be smooth and free of burrs or uneven edges. A carburizing oxyacetylene flame should be used, heating a broad surface along the joint line. Keep the flame cone one inch ahead of the alloy rod and a continuous fillet will form. Clean flux residue off with water.
